数据版本管理怎么弄?2025年8大高效工具盘点,助你告别数据混乱!

数据版本管理怎么弄才能高效又不出错?别急!本文将为您盘点8种高效的数据版本管理工具,帮你彻底解决数据历史追溯难题,其中坚果云无疑是您的理想选择。坚果云凭借其极致的版本控制能力,不仅能帮您轻松追踪每一次数据修改,还能大幅降低数据风险,确保数据处理流程的准确性。使用坚果云,您将告别混乱,显著提升工作效率。现在就体验坚果云团队版20天免费试用,让您的数据管理变得前所未有的简单和高效!

2025年数据版本管理:告别混乱,高效追溯的八大核心方案

在2025年,数据已成为企业最宝贵的资产。对于数据工程师而言,如何高效管理数据变更、进行数据历史追溯,是确保数据完整性和准确性的关键挑战。数据版本管理做得好,不仅能防止数据出错,还能大幅提升协作效率。本文将为您盘点2025年八大高效数据版本管理工具,助您告别数据管理混乱,实现高效数据追溯:

  1. 坚果云 (强烈推荐):专注于文件同步与版本管理的云存储服务,尤其在文件版本控制方面表现卓越,是数据工程师日常文件管理和团队协作的理想选择。
  2. Git/GitHub/GitLab:广泛应用于代码版本管理,也可用于管理数据文件,但对数据文件本身的细粒度版本控制和非代码文件协作支持相对较弱。
  3. DVC (Data Version Control):针对机器学习项目和数据科学工作流程设计的数据版本控制工具,侧重于大型数据集的元数据管理。
  4. Apache Hudi:针对大数据湖场景设计,提供事务和增量处理能力,主要面向结构化大数据。
  5. Delta Lake:在数据湖上提供事务、可伸缩元数据处理和统一流批处理,同样侧重于大数据环境。
  6. LakeFS:在数据湖上提供Git式版本控制,支持分支、合并和回滚,但部署和维护成本较高。
  7. S3 Versioning (AWS):Amazon S3自带的版本控制功能,用于存储桶中的对象版本管理,功能相对基础。
  8. Google Cloud Storage Object Versioning:Google Cloud Storage提供的对象版本控制功能,与S3类似,主要针对云存储对象。

坚果云:2025年极致数据版本管理与团队协作的秘诀

坚果云作为一款领先的云存储服务,其强大的文件同步和版本管理功能,能为数据工程师提供无与伦比的数据追溯能力和高效的团队协作体验。下面我们将详细介绍如何利用坚果云进行数据版本管理。

步骤一:轻松注册账号并安装客户端
首先,您需要访问坚果云官网(https://www.jianguoyun.com/s/campaign/cpclanding/main?sch=AIcb),创建您的坚果云账号。您可以选择个人版或团队版。账号创建成功后,根据您的操作系统(Windows、macOS、Linux等),选择对应的客户端进行下载和安装。这一步非常简单,几分钟就能搞定!

步骤二:创建并同步您的数据文件夹
安装完成后,您会在本地电脑上看到一个坚果云同步文件夹。把所有需要进行数据版本管理的文件,比如SQL脚本、ETL配置文档、数据模型文件、分析报告、报表模板等,统统放进这个文件夹里。坚果云会自动将这些本地文件实时同步到云端,并且智能监控文件的每一次变动。这意味着,您对文件的任何修改都会被自动记录,形成版本历史,为后续的数据历史追溯打下坚实基础。再也不用担心忘记保存或者手动备份了!

步骤三:查看与恢复历史版本,告别数据丢失焦虑
坚果云最核心的优势之一就是其强大的历史版本管理能力,简直是数据工程师的“后悔药”!
* 查看历史版本:在坚果云同步文件夹中,找到您想要查看历史版本的文件,右键点击该文件,然后选择“坚果云” -> “查看历史版本”。操作简单到不能再简单了!
* 版本列表清晰呈现:系统会弹出一个窗口,清晰地列出该文件的所有历史版本。您可以看到每次修改的时间、修改者(如果是团队版)、文件大小等详细信息。这就像给您的数据文件拍了一系列快照,每一次修改都有迹可循,想找哪个版本就找哪个版本。
* 预览与一键恢复:您可以点击列表中的任意历史版本进行预览,确认内容。确认无误后,选择该版本并点击“恢复此版本”,文件就会立即回滚到您选择的历史状态。坚果云支持无限次版本回溯,彻底解决了数据不小心删除、误修改或需要查看旧版本的后顾之忧,确保您的数据处理流程万无一失。再也不怕手滑误操作了!

步骤四:团队协作与精细化权限管理(坚果云团队版专属)
对于数据工程师团队而言,高效协作至关重要。坚果云团队版提供了强大的协作功能,让团队工作更顺畅:
* 创建团队共享文件夹:在坚果云网页端或客户端,您可以轻松创建团队共享文件夹,并邀请您的团队成员加入。所有成员都可以在这个共享空间中访问和编辑文件,实现无缝协作
* 精细化权限设置:为了保证数据安全和操作规范,您可以为不同的团队成员设置“只读”、“读写”、“管理员”等不同级别的权限。例如,将重要的数据源文件设置为只读,而将开发中的脚本设置为读写权限。权限管理清晰明了,数据安全更有保障
* 实时同步与冲突智能处理:当团队成员对共享文件进行修改时,坚果云会实时同步这些变动。如果发生多人同时编辑导致的文件冲突,坚果云会智能地提示并协助您解决,最大程度地减少协作障碍。不用再手动合并文件了!
* 操作日志审计:坚果云团队版还提供了详细的操作日志功能。管理员可以随时查看文件被谁、在何时、进行了何种操作(如创建、修改、删除、移动等),确保数据的每一次操作都可追溯、可审计,大大降低了数据风险。

步骤五:利用坚果云实现数据管道的版本控制
将数据管道相关的脚本(如Python脚本、Shell脚本)、配置文件、SQL查询语句、ETL任务定义等放入坚果云同步文件夹,可以高效地实现数据管道的版本控制。
* 每次对数据管道进行更新或优化时,坚果云都会自动保存一个新的版本
* 当数据处理出现异常或结果不符合预期时,您可以迅速回溯到之前的稳定版本,定位问题所在,并快速恢复到正常运行状态。
* 结合坚果云的评论功能,团队成员可以在每次修改后添加备注,说明变更目的和内容,这对于理解复杂的数据处理流程和团队知识传承非常有帮助。

2025年数据版本管理工具多维度对比分析

为了帮助您更好地选择适合自己的数据版本管理工具,我们对八大主流方案进行了详细对比。

特性维度 坚果云 (强烈推荐) Git/GitHub/GitLab DVC Apache Hudi Delta Lake LakeFS S3 Versioning GCS Object Versioning
版本管理粒度 文件级/无限版本,无死角追溯 文件级 文件级 (管理数据元数据) 行/表级 (大数据湖) 行/表级 (大数据湖) 对象/存储桶级 (大数据湖) 对象级 对象级
易用性 极高,无缝融入日常文件操作,上手即用 中 (需学习Git命令和概念) 中 (需学习DVC命令,与Git结合) 低 (需深厚大数据生态知识) 低 (需深厚大数据生态知识) 中 (需理解Git概念,部署) 中 (通过S3控制台/API操作) 中 (通过GCS控制台/API操作)
数据类型支持 支持所有文件类型,覆盖面广 主要针对代码、文本文件 任意文件 (主要管理其元数据) 结构化/半结构化数据 结构化/半结构化数据 任意文件 (针对数据湖场景) 任意文件 任意文件
回溯能力 一键恢复任意历史版本,彻底消除后顾之忧 可回滚到任意提交点 可回溯到特定数据快照 可回溯到特定事务 可回溯到特定版本 可回溯到任意提交 可恢复到历史版本 可恢复到历史版本
团队协作 实时同步、精细权限、操作日志,协作无忧 强大的协作、分支合并、代码审查 适用于数据科学家团队协作 适用于大规模数据团队 适用于大规模数据团队 适用于大数据团队 基础共享,无高级协作功能 基础共享,无高级协作功能
数据安全性 多重备份、加密传输、权限控制,安全可靠 依赖托管平台安全机制 依赖存储后端安全机制 依赖存储后端安全机制 依赖存储后端安全机制 依赖存储后端安全机制 依赖AWS安全机制 依赖GCP安全机制
部署成本 低 (云服务,按需付费,开箱即用) 低 (开源/SaaS,有免费额度) 低 (开源,需配置存储) 高 (需搭建大数据平台,资源消耗大) 高 (需搭建大数据平台,资源消耗大) 中 (需部署和维护) 低 (云服务,按需付费) 低 (云服务,按需付费)
推荐指数 ⭐⭐⭐⭐⭐ ⭐⭐⭐ ⭐⭐⭐ ⭐⭐ ⭐⭐ ⭐⭐⭐ ⭐⭐ ⭐⭐
适用场景 日常数据文件、ETL脚本、报表、文档协同、项目资料 代码、配置文件、小型数据集、软件开发 机器学习模型、大型数据集版本管理 大数据湖增量更新、ACID事务 大数据湖增量更新、ACID事务 大数据湖Git式版本控制、数据管道 S3存储桶对象版本管理 GCS存储桶对象版本管理
核心优势 操作简单、版本追溯无限、跨平台同步、团队协作高效,数据风险低 强大的分支合并、代码管理、开源社区 专门针对数据版本控制、与Git无缝结合 提供事务、增量、回溯能力、大数据优化 提供事务、元数据、统一流批处理、大数据优化 Git式版本控制、分支管理、数据湖优化 简单易用、集成S3生态、成本效益高 简单易用、集成GCS生态、成本效益高

常见问题解答:数据版本管理与效率提升

Q1:数据版本管理到底有什么用?为什么我作为数据工程师需要它?
A1:数据版本管理就像给你的数据文件拍快照,每次修改都会留下记录。它最大的用处是帮你追溯数据历史,当数据出错、需要查看某个历史状态或进行数据回溯时,你可以轻松地找到并恢复到指定版本,避免数据丢失或重复工作。对于数据工程师来说,这能大大降低数据风险,确保数据处理流程的准确性,并显著提升工作效率。想想看,再也不用担心数据回滚不了了!

Q2:除了防止数据出错,数据版本管理还能帮我提升工作效率吗?
A2:当然可以!高效的数据版本管理工具能让你清晰地看到每一次数据变更,方便团队成员理解修改目的和影响。在团队协作中,它能有效避免文件覆盖、冲突等常见问题,让数据处理和分析流程更加顺畅,从而显著提升整体工作效率,减少不必要的时间浪费。告别手动合并文件,拥抱高效协作!

Q3:市面上有那么多版本管理工具,我作为数据工程师该怎么选择呢?
A3:选择工具主要看你的具体需求和数据类型。如果你主要管理日常数据文件、ETL脚本、报表、文档、模型文件等,并且追求操作简单、无限版本追溯和高效团队协作,那么像坚果云这种云存储服务是最佳选择。它无缝融入您的文件系统,学习成本极低。如果你是管理代码或大型数据集,Git或DVC可能更适合。选择坚果云,就是选择省心便捷!

Q4:我的数据量很大,坚果云能处理吗?它的同步速度怎么样?
A4:坚果云采用文件块增量同步技术,这意味着它只同步文件发生变化的部分,而不是每次都上传整个文件,大大减少了传输数据量。即使是大型文件,也能实现秒级同步。此外,坚果云服务器在全球部署,提供高速稳定的网络连接,确保您的数据无论何时何地都能快速同步,不影响您的数据处理效率大文件同步速度快,再也不用漫长等待!

Q5:坚果云的版本管理功能具体是怎么实现的?我能回溯到多久以前的版本?
A5:坚果云通过智能存储和索引技术,为每个文件保存了完整的修改历史记录。您可以通过右键点击文件,选择“查看历史版本”,就能看到该文件的所有历史修改记录。坚果云支持无限次版本回溯,理论上您可以回溯到文件创建以来的任何一个版本,只要您不主动删除历史版本。这为您提供了极大的灵活性和数据安全保障。想回溯到多久以前?坚果云说:多久都可以!

Q6:我的团队有多个成员共同处理数据,坚果云如何保证数据安全和协作不混乱?
A6:坚果云团队版提供了精细化的权限管理功能,您可以为不同成员设置不同的读写权限,确保只有授权人员才能访问和修改敏感数据。同时,实时同步确保所有人都在最新版本上工作,并智能处理文件冲突。此外,完整的操作日志记录了每个成员对文件的所有操作,确保数据操作可追溯、可审计,有效防止数据混乱和安全隐患,让团队协作更加高效有序。团队协作再也不怕乱,坚果云帮你管得服服帖帖!

Q7:坚果云的费用如何?有免费试用吗?
A7:坚果云提供个人免费版和功能更强大的团队版。如果您希望体验坚果云团队版的所有高级功能,包括无限版本历史、精细权限管理和操作日志审计等,我们提供20天免费试用。您可以访问坚果云官网(https://www.jianguoyun.com/s/campaign/cpclanding/team?sch=AIcb)了解详情并申请试用。免费试用20天,不满意随时可取消!

Q8:除了数据版本管理,坚果云还能为数据工程师提供哪些帮助?
A8:除了强大的版本管理,坚果云还能提供:
* 跨设备文件同步:让您的数据在任何设备上都保持最新状态,随时随地访问,工作更灵活。
* 文件分享与协作:轻松与团队内外成员共享数据和文档,支持在线预览和收集文件,沟通更高效。
* 强大的搜索功能:快速找到所需文件,节省查找时间,提升工作效率。
* 数据加密传输与存储:确保您的数据在传输和存储过程中的安全,隐私有保障。
* API接口:方便与现有工作流集成,提升自动化程度,进一步优化数据处理效率

总结与行动:2025年数据版本管理,选择坚果云,高效无忧!

数据版本管理是数据工程师在2025年日常工作中不可或缺的一环。一个高效的版本管理工具,不仅能帮你规避数据风险,更能显著提升工作效率,让数据处理流程更加顺畅。在盘点众多工具之后,坚果云凭借其极致的版本控制能力、卓越的易用性、高效的团队协作功能和强大的数据安全性,无疑是您解决数据版本管理怎么弄这个痛点的最佳选择。

告别混乱,拥抱高效!现在就让坚果云成为您数据管理的神器吧!它将帮助您轻松实现数据历史追溯,确保每一次数据变更都有迹可循,让您的数据工作更安心、更高效。

立即行动,让数据管理更上一层楼!


阅读已结束,喜欢的话就点个赞吧
注册坚果云网盘
还有其他问题,可以咨询小坚果咨询小坚果
赞(0)
网站部分内容和图片来源于网络如有侵权请联系我们删除:坚果芸 » 数据版本管理怎么弄?2025年8大高效工具盘点,助你告别数据混乱!
分享到: 更多 (0)
数据版本管理怎么弄?2025年8大高效工具盘点,助你告别数据混乱!

本文链接:数据版本管理怎么弄?2025年8大高效工具盘点,助你告别数据混乱!https://content.officeapi.cn/41921.html

坚果云 便捷、安全的网盘产品

免费试用下载客户端